Brown ceramic cup with a wide mouth and a small, rounded protrusion on the side. The cup has a glossy finish with a darker brown color at the top that fades to a lighter brown towards the bottom. There are lighter brown and white speckles throughout. A small, rounded indentation on the side of the cup, and four small, light-colored wooden or bamboo sticks protrude from the protrusion. The cup is titled "Slip cup" and is the work of artist Judah R. Teaney.
